Opioid system genes in alcoholism: a case-control study in Croatian population
B Cupic1, J Stefulj, E Zapletal
1Laboratory for Experimental Haematology, Immunology and Oncology, Division of Molecular Medicine, Rudjer Boskovic Institute, Bijenicka c. 54, HR-10000 Zagreb, Croatia.
This study found no genetic link between specific opioid system genes (OPRM1, POMC, OPRK1, PDYN) and alcoholism in the Croatian population. The analyzed gene variations did not differ between alcohol-dependent individuals and controls.

Background:
- Opioid system genes are implicated in dependence pathways, making them candidates for alcoholism research.
- Genetic variations in opioid receptors and their ligand precursors may influence alcohol dependence susceptibility.
Purpose of the Study:
- To investigate the association between polymorphisms in opioid system genes (OPRM1, POMC, OPRK1, PDYN) and alcoholism.
- To analyze these associations in a Croatian male population, including subgroups based on Cloninger's criteria.
Main Methods:
- A case-control study was conducted with 354 male alcohol-dependent subjects and 357 male controls from Croatia.
- Single nucleotide polymorphisms (SNPs) in the OPRM1, POMC, OPRK1, and PDYN genes were analyzed for allele and genotype frequencies.
Main Results:
- No significant differences in allele or genotype frequencies were found for the studied polymorphisms between alcohol-dependent individuals and controls.
- Subgroup analysis based on Cloninger's criteria (type-1 and type-2 alcoholism) also revealed no associations.
Conclusions:
- The selected polymorphisms in OPRM1, POMC, OPRK1, and PDYN genes are not associated with alcoholism in the Croatian male population.
- These findings suggest that the investigated genetic variations within the opioid system do not play a significant role in alcohol dependence in this cohort.
